3. Smarter IT Disposal: Saving E-Waste by Destroying Data Only
E-waste is like a monster growing eight times faster than recycling efforts. But what if companies could keep devices functional and secure without throwing them away prematurely?
The Shift: Instead of smashing or shredding entire devices, IT teams now use specialized solutions to erase only sensitive data — preserving hardware for resale or redeployment.
Why It’s Cool: Companies save money, cut down waste, and shrink their environmental impact. Think of it as recycling your old phone by wiping its memory clean rather than tossing it out.
4. **Tier 1 Cleantech Equipment: Trust but Verify
Manufacturers producing solar panels, inverters, and batteries are now rated not just for quality and financial health but also sustainability.
Behind the Scenes: S&P Global’s new Tier 1 cleantech list uses a rigorous system incorporating sustainability to spotlight trustworthy renewable tech suppliers.
Why It Matters to You: Choosing Tier 1-certified gear means investing in reliable products with proven environmental credentials — your company’s green projects get an extra layer of credibility.
